    As a botanist, i agree with 99% of your methods. We know the science but we do not know each plants wants an needs. You help with that! Thanks Harli! The one thing i do not like to see but is not a big deal is the algae growing on the roots. In your world its almost impossible not to do that but once you get to a point where you KNOW about when the pheno is going to root then stick it in a light free container. I do not see this hurting many species as long as they aint forced to grow in the sunlight for a long period of time. Again thanks for your videos!

    I propagate a lot of plants with air layering, especially the new foliage because it’s so easy and I’ve never had a failure with air layering. My favorite to do this with is philodendron Melanochrysum. I find that sometimes taking the “safe” route can actually hurt. I always heard that you should take multi-node cutting to reduce chances of rot. I never understood why i couldn’t propagate micans successfully. Turned out all I had to do was chop the vine into individual nodes. I have almost 100% success when I cut a vine into single leaf nodes, but almost no success when I have a multi-node vine.
